Andrei Padin the new head coach of the Russian women's team

Change of technical guidance for the women's team of Russian biathlon which in recent years has undergone countless changes nell''organigramma management. The 'last in order of time concerns the' farewell to Vladimir Korolkevich.

Quest''ultimo decided to surprise to resign after just one year of operation. Consequently, the Fed has opted to assign the 'post of head coach Andrei Padin. Native of & nbsp; Beloretsk, born in 1969, & egrave; biathlete was a good level in the '90s. Its success pi & ugrave; significant & egrave; medal 'gold in the sprint at the European Championships in 1997, while in the World Cup & egrave; rarely facing in the points. After retiring & egrave; entered in the paintings Russian technicians as coach of the bottom component, particularly where he followed the men's team World Cup nell''inverno just finished. In 2013 - '' 14 had instead managed the team female youth. Padin presenter & agrave; its program tomorrow at the Ministry of Sports. Uncertain fate of Korolkevich which currently seems to have three options in its future. The first & egrave; become the 'personal coach Olga Vilukhina that make & agrave; his return to activity & agrave; after a sabbatical season. The alternatives are all''estero. The individual concerned had announced to have offers from Belarus (where & egrave; born, being born into the world to Minsk) and Slovenia (the country of which holds citizenship, having lived in the early '90s).
